Home / Cracking, Hacking & Security / Login otomatis pada SSH

Login otomatis pada SSH

SSH apa itu? Sebuah protocol khusus untuk melakukan pertukaran data melalui jaringan yang lebih aman antara dua perangkat, SSH menggunakan kriptografi publik untuk otentikasi komputer yang akan diremote (RSA/DSA). Dengan menggunakan SSH kalian dapat mengendalikan komputer server yang kita remote dari jarak jauh (ingat hanya mode CLI), SSH kita banyak digunakan oleh network administrator karena security yang lebih terjamin dibandingkan Protokol Telnet.

Mungkin bagi banyak network administrator menghafalkan password SSH untuk banyak server akan terlalu memakan waktu dan tenaga bagaimana bila login SSH secara otomatis tanpa add user maupun password Jawabnya Memungkinkan, bagaimana caranya? yaitu dengan memanfaatkan RSA ID (public key) sebagai login ke server tujuan berikut adalah langkah – langkahnya.

Pada komputer yang akan melakukan Remote kalian jalankan langkah2 seperti berikut

1. # ssh-keygen -t rsa // secara otomatis akan mencetak file id_rsa.pub pada folder .ssh pada masing2 user atau root (tergantung login)

2. Saat menggenerate public key usahakan tidak mengisi passphrase (dikosongi)

3. Setelah file id_rsa.pub telah tergenerate tinggal kita copykan ke server tujuan 

# scp .ssh/id_rsa.pub [email protected]/namadomain:.ssh/authorized_keys //ingat mode ini bekerja bila kalian mengcopy ke user root

Bila menggunakan user biasa ($)

$ scp .ssh/id_rsa.pub [email protected]/namadomain:/home/namauser/.ssh/authorized_keys

4. Ingat file yang disimpan di server remote adalah authorized_keys

5. Setelah kalian melakukan langkah – langkah diatas tinggal memberi permission pada folder .ssh dan file authorized_keys (server remote)

# chmod 700 .ssh

# chmod 640 .ssh/authorized_keys

Setelah itu coba kalian login ke server tersebut (mungkin pertama dimintai password tapi selanjutnya bebas 🙂 )

# ssh [email protected]/namadomain.com -pPORT (-p digunakan bila port tidak standart SSH)

 

Mudah bukan, Login otomatis pada SSH. dalam kasus ini client maupun server sama – sma menggunakan linux untuk operating systemnya.

Sumber : wikipedia

About Administrator

2016-01-12 10:32:36 2016-01-12 14:33:42

Check Also

Security User Access – Secure Shell / SSH

Salam,   Bagi teman2 yang mungkin sudah mengenal LINUX, SSH tidak asing lagi..karena sering sekali …

Tinggalkan Balasan

Alamat email Anda tidak akan dipublikasikan. Ruas yang wajib ditandai *